| Interviewee | McCOLM, George L. (b. 1911) |
| Professions | agricultural expert |
| Military Service | U.S. Navy WWII Veteran |
| Interview ID # | OH 1095 |
| Date(s) of interview | |
| Description | Agricultural expert. His experiences in the Pacific Theater during World War II. Education at Kansas State College; experiences in agricultural marketing research; employment with the Production Marketing Administration of the Agricultural Adjustment Administration; employment at Topaz Relocation Center for Japanese Americans, 1942-44; induction into U.S. Navy, 1944; role in planning for the invasion of the Japanese home islands, 1945; role in writing Japanese land reform laws during postwar American occupation. |
| Interviewer(s) | Richard W. Byrd |
| Physical Description | 24 pp. plus documents (18 pp.) |
| Terms of Use | Open |
